Several African players failed to deliver during the 2025 Club World Cup.

The four African representatives (Espérance de Tunis, Wydad, Al Ahly, and Mamelodi Sundowns) exited the tournament at the group stage.

Here are the 4 African disappointments of the Club World Cup:

Elias Mokwana

The South African winger failed to shine for Espérance de Tunis in his three group stage appearances. The former Sekhukhune United player struggled to meet the demands of top-level competition.

Mahmoud Hassan Trezeguet

The former Aston Villa man did not provide the expected impact for his club Al Ahly, failing to make any contribution in his three matches at the tournament.

Stéphane Aziz Ki

The Burkina Faso international went unnoticed at the Club World Cup, only playing a handful of minutes in the tournament.

Ronwen Williams

The Mamelodi Sundowns goalkeeper was unrecognisable at the Club World Cup. He bears much of the responsibility for the 4-3 defeat to Borussia Dortmund.
